Gold Investment in Chennai

Advantages:

  • Long term Stable value

  • Easy on to buy & sell

  • High resale value

  • Government-backed investment options such as Sovereign Gold Bonds (SGBs)

Disadvantages:

  • High on initial investment

  • Short term slower growth
  • If you opt on to buying jewellery then making charges are heavy.

Best for: Long-term wealth preservation and high-value investment.

Silver Investment in Chennai

Advantages:

  • Beginners affordable entry

  • Excellent liquid to buy and sell easily.
  • Useful one for industrial and gifting 

  • Can accumulate more grams for budget compared to gold

Disadvantages:

  • Higher volatility than gold

  • Storage cab be in large quantity

  • Price fluctuations are be steep in short-term

Best for: Small investors, portfolio diversification, and short-term gains.

Chennai Investors Investment Strategy

  1. Diversify: Don’t invest only on gold or only silver; a mix balances risk and growth.

  2. Track daily rates: Use our website todaygoldrateinchennai.com to monitor price changes.

  3. Use SGBs for gold: Higher returns and 2.5% annual interest + tax-free at maturity.

  4. Buy silver coins at small quantities: Affordable and excellent and easy to liquidate.

  5. Avoid over-investing in jewellery for returns: Making charges reduce profit.
